Abstract
Soil is central to the complex interplay among biodiversity, climate, and society. This paper examines the interconnectedness of soil biodiversity, climate change, and societal impacts, emphasizing the urgent need for integrated solutions. Human-induced biodiversity loss and climate change intensify environmental degradation, threatening human well-being. Soils, rich in biodiversity and vital for ecosystem function regulation, are highly vulnerable to these pressures, affecting nutrient cycling, soil fertility, and resilience. Soil also crucially regulates climate, influencing energy, water cycles, and carbon storage. Yet, climate change poses significant challenges to soil health and carbon dynamics, amplifying global warming. Integrated approaches are essential, including sustainable land management, policy interventions, technological innovations, and societal engagement. Practices like agroforestry and organic farming improve soil health and mitigate climate impacts. Effective policies and governance are crucial for promoting sustainable practices and soil conservation. Recent technologies aid in monitoring soil biodiversity and implementing sustainable land management. Societal engagement, through education and collective action, is vital for environmental stewardship. By prioritizing interdisciplinary research and addressing key frontiers, scientists can advance understanding of the soil biodiversity–climate change–society nexus, informing strategies for environmental sustainability and social equity.

R&D Tax Credits and the Acquisition of Startups
William McShane, Merih Sevilir
IWH Discussion Papers,
Nr. 15,
2023
Abstract
We propose a novel mechanism through which established firms contribute to the startup ecosystem: the allocation of R&D tax credits to startups via the M&A channel. We show that when established firms become eligible for R&D tax credits, they increase their R&D and M&A activity. In particular, they acquire more venture capital (VC)-backed startups, but not non-VC-backed firms. Moreover, the impact of R&D tax credits on firms’ R&D is increasing with their acquisition of VC-backed startups. The results suggest that established firms respond to R&D tax credits by acquiring startups rather than solely focusing on increasing their R&D intensity in-house. We also highlight evidence that startups do not appear to benefit from R&D tax credits directly, perhaps because they typically lack the taxable income necessary to directly benefit from the tax credits. In this context, established firms can play an intermediary role by acquiring startups and reallocating R&D tax credits, effectively relaxing the financial constraints faced by startups.
